Train services could return to a normal timetable by Monday, after the state government withdrew its case against the Rail, Tram and Bus Union at the Fair Work Commission.

A Protest group which shut down the Spit Bridge during Tuesday morning’s peak hour has been paying people up to $50 an hour to stick leaflets to people’s doors, using money from a global group which funds climate ­activists.
